FRAMA in Tokyo: A Permanent Space at PARCO

Address: Shibuya PARCO 3F, 15-1 Udagawacho, Shibuya-ku, Tokyo Opening hours: 11:00–21:00 (*subject to Shibuya PARCO business hours)

On September 17 2025, FRAMA opened its first permanent retail space outside of Denmark, launching a dedicated shop-in-shop at Tokyo’s Shibuya PARCO. Located on the third floor of one of Tokyo’s most forward-thinking department stores, the FRAMA space is designed to reflect the architecture of wellbeing. Through the lens of the brand’s Care Collection, which comprises hand and body care, as well as fragrances, the shop-in-shop transcends conventional retail, creating an immersive environment.
